Ingredients Breakdown:

For the Chicken:

  • Chicken Breasts (4 boneless, skinless): Flattened and used as the wrap for the filling; lean and protein-packed.

  • Olive Oil (1 tbsp): Drizzled over the rollups to promote browning and add moisture.

  • Chicken Broth (½ cup): Adds flavor and moisture while baking, helping keep the chicken juicy.

For the Filling:

  • Broccoli Florets (1½ cups, finely chopped): Adds color, crunch, and nutrition.

  • Cheddar Cheese (1 cup, shredded): Melts into the filling for rich, cheesy flavor.

  • Cream Cheese (4 oz, softened): Creates a creamy base that binds the filling together.

  • Garlic Powder (1 tsp): Infuses savory flavor throughout.

  • Onion Powder (½ tsp): Adds subtle sweetness and depth.

  • Paprika (½ tsp): Lends a mild smoky warmth and color.

  • Salt (½ tsp) & Black Pepper (¼ tsp): Essential seasonings to balance flavors.

Pro Tips for Perfect Rollups

  • Want a golden crust? Sprinkle with a little extra shredded cheese before the final 10 minutes of baking.

  • Add a sprinkle of Parmesan or crushed red pepper for a flavor boost.

  • Don’t skip pounding the chicken—it ensures even cooking and easy rolling.

Customization Ideas

  • Go spicy: Add diced jalapeños or crushed red pepper to the filling.

  • Extra veggies: Mix in spinach, mushrooms, or bell peppers with the broccoli.

  • Dairy-free option: Swap cream cheese with dairy-free alternatives and use plant-based cheddar.

Storage and Reheating

  • Refrigerate: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 4 days.

  • Freeze: Wrap tightly and freeze for up to 2 months. Thaw overnight before reheating.

  • Reheat: Bake covered at 350°F until warmed through, or microwave individual servings.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I use frozen broccoli?

Yes, just thaw and pat dry before mixing into the filling to avoid excess moisture.

Can I make these ahead of time?

Absolutely! Assemble the rollups the night before, cover, and refrigerate until ready to bake.

How do I know when the chicken is fully cooked?

Use a meat thermometer to ensure the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ts

  • 1½ cups broccoli florets, finely chopped

  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ese

  • 4 oz cream cheese, softened

  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der

  • ½ teaspoon onion powder

  • ½ teaspoon paprika

  • ½ teaspoon salt

  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per

  • 1 tablespoon olive oil

  • ½ cup chicken broth


Instructions

Step 1: Preheat and Prep

  •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).

  • Lightly grease a baking dish with olive oil or non-stick spray.

Step 2: Make the Filling

  • In a medium bowl, mix together:

    • Chopped broccoli

    • Shredded cheddar cheese

    • Softened cream cheese

    • Garlic powder

    • Onion powder

    • Paprika

    • Salt and pepper

Step 3: Flatten and Stuff the Chicken

  1. Pound each chicken breast to about ¼-inch thickness using a meat mallet or rolling pin (place between plastic wrap or in a zip-top bag).

  2. Divide the broccoli-cheddar mixture evenly among the chicken breasts.

  3. Roll each one up tightly and secure with toothpicks.

Step 4: Bake the Rollups

  1. Place chicken rollups seam-side down in the prepared baking dish.

  2. Drizzle olive oil over the top and pour chicken broth into the dish around the rollups.

  3. Cover with foil and bake for 25 minutes.

  4. Remove foil and bake an additional 10 minutes, or until golden and cooked through (internal temp should reach 165°F).

Notes

  • Use sharp cheddar for bold flavor, or mix in mozzarella for a stretchier filling.

  • This recipe is ideal for meal prepping, low-carb meal plans, or even holiday dinners when you want something lighter but still indulgent.
